Types of Exercise Bikes
When looking for a stationary bicycle, it's necessary to know what type best suits your physical fitness goals and choices. Here's a breakdown of the most typical types:
| Type | Description | Perfect For |
|---|---|---|
| Upright Bike | Features a standard bike design, with pedals directly underneath the body. | Those looking for a realistic cycling experience. |
| Recumbent Bike | Offers a reclined seating position and back assistance, making it comfy for longer trips. | Seniors or people with back or joint problems. |
| Spin Bike | Created for high-intensity training, featuring a heavy flywheel that simulates road cycling. | Severe bicyclists and those trying to find an intense exercise. |
| Foldable Bike | Compact style that can be folded for easy storage, perfect for small spaces. | Individuals with restricted area who desire benefit. |
| Air Bike | Makes use of a fan for resistance; the harder you pedal, the more resistance you come across. | Those seeking a full-body workout and more intense cardio. |

Features to Consider When Choosing an Exercise Bike
When in the market for a stationary bicycle, possible purchasers should think about the following functions:
| Feature | Description | Importance |
|---|---|---|
| Adjustable Seat | Enables users to find the most comfortable riding position. | Avoids pain and injury throughout exercises. |
| Resistance Levels | Varying levels of resistance help to enhance exercises. | Allows users to advance and challenge themselves. |
| Digital Display | Tracks metrics such as speed, range, time, and calories burned. | Provides motivation and helps users evaluate performance. |
| Built-in Programs | Pre-programmed exercises that accommodate various fitness levels. | Adds variety to routines and assists users remain engaged. |
| Bluetooth Connectivity | Synchronizes with fitness apps to track performance in time. | Allows for a more integrated physical fitness experience. |
| Warranty | Coverage supplied by the manufacturer concerning parts and labor. | Ensures peace of mind when buying a quality product. |

Maintenance Tips for Longevity
To ensure the stationary bicycle continues to perform efficiently gradually, routine maintenance is crucial:
- Keep it Clean: Wipe down the bike after each use to avoid sweat and grime accumulation.
- Examine the Bolts: Periodically check bolts and screws to make sure whatever stays tight.
- Lube Moving Parts: Use the proper lubricant on any parts that move, according to the manufacturer's guidelines.
- Examine the Resistance: Regularly test the resistance to make certain it operates properly.
- Follow the Manual: Adhere to any specific maintenance suggestions offered in the user handbook.
